TytoPro Tyto Stethoscope User Guide Guided Exams Guided Exams Heart Exam and Lungs Exam To avoid confusion between left and right sides, in the Heart exam and the Lungs exam you will first be asked to confirm which is the patient’s right arm. This will help you in positioning the stethoscope correctly on the correct points.

TytoPro Tyto Stethoscope User Guide Guided Exams Heart Rate Exam In the Heart Rate exam, place the Tyto Stethoscope on the middle of the chest (on the sternum), as indicated on the device and App. Tap START on the device to begin the exam.
TytoPro Tyto Stethoscope User Guide Guided Exams Completing the Exam Once you have collected data from all measurement points, tap (DONE) to complete the exam. The Exams screen will show the completed exam in purple (Heart and Heart Rate exams in this example) to indicate that data was collected.
TytoPro Tyto Stethoscope User Guide Unguided Exams Unguided Exams Connecting Headphones to the Device To listen to the auscultation sounds directly, connect headphones to the Tyto device audio jack, which is located at the bottom of the device, usually covered by a rubber band, as shown in the images below.
TytoPro Tyto Stethoscope User Guide Unguided Exams Lungs Exam Tap LUNGS to begin the examination. The device will immediately begin to record lungs auscultations. The red blinking dot, located at the upper-right corner of the device, as well as in the App, indicates that sound recording is activated.

TytoPro Tyto Stethoscope User Guide Unguided Exams Volume and Sound Filters To access the Advanced Clinician options of the device Settings menu, swipe down on the device. These settings can be used to change the default audio filters. The default audio filter for heart / heart rate exam is Bell and for lungs exam is Diaphragm.
TytoPro Tyto Stethoscope User Guide Unguided Exams Completing the Lungs Exam When you have performed the necessary auscultations, and have recorded all necessary locations on back and front, tap (DONE) on the device. This will stop the sound recording and exit the Lungs exam.
TytoPro Tyto Stethoscope User Guide Unguided Exams Heart Exam Tap Heart to begin the examination. The device will immediately begin to record heart auscultations. The red blinking dot, located at the upper-right corner of the device, as well as in the App, indicates that sound recording is activated: Tyto Device.
TytoPro Tyto Stethoscope User Guide Unguided Exams Heart Auscultation Areas Tagging To indicate on which heart auscultation area (heart valve) you place the Tyto Stethoscope, tap on the appropriate tag (Aortic, Pulmonary, Tricuspid or Mitral). This tagging is essential to allow the diagnosing physician, who will listen to the recorded sound remotely, to know which auscultation area he is listening to at a given moment.

TytoPro Tyto Stethoscope User Guide Unguided Exams Finishing the Heart Exam When you have completed the necessary heart auscultations, and have recorded all necessary locations, tap (DONE) on the device. This will stop the recording and exit the Heart exam.
TytoPro Tyto Stethoscope User Guide Unguided Exams General Audio Exam The general Audio exam enables general body auscultation, such as for bowel sounds, carotid blood flow (bruit) sounds, etc. The Audio exam is accessed using the second screen of the exam selection in the device (next to the Skin exam).
